What is the concept of Ageing?
The concept of ageing is the gradual deterioration of physical and mental function that occurs with advancing age. The process of ageing is thought to begin at around the age of 30 and continue throughout adulthood. Ageing is associated with a number of changes, including a decrease in muscle mass and strength, a decrease in bone density, a decrease in skin elasticity, and a decrease in cognitive function. Ageing is also associated with an increased risk of chronic diseases such as heart disease, stroke, cancer, and Alzheimer's disease. There is no single cause of ageing, but it is thought to be the result of a combination of genetic, environmental, and lifestyle factors.
